On Thursday evening, a two-vehicle collision on Highway 60 at 15th Street in Amarillo, Texas, resulted in three individuals being transported to local hospitals. The incident is currently under investigation by multiple agencies, according to initial reports.

Investigation and Liability
Following a motor vehicle collision resulting in injuries, a comprehensive investigation is typically undertaken to determine the cause of the accident. Law enforcement agencies will gather evidence from the scene, including vehicle positions, road conditions, witness statements, and any available surveillance footage. This investigation aims to reconstruct the events leading up to the collision and identify any violations of traffic laws or other negligent behavior.
In personal injury law, the concept of negligence plays a crucial role. Negligence occurs when a person or entity fails to exercise reasonable care, resulting in harm to another individual. In the context of a car accident, negligence may involve actions such as speeding, distracted driving, drunk driving, or failure to yield the right-of-way.
If the investigation reveals that one or more drivers acted negligently and that negligence directly caused the collision and resulting injuries, the at-fault driver(s) may be held liable for damages. These damages can include med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, property damage, and other related losses.
Insurance Considerations
Following a car accident, insurance companies become involved to assess damages and provide compensation to injured parties. Both the at-fault driver’s insurance company and the injured party’s own insurance coverage may come into play. Texas is an “at-fault” state, meaning that the driver who caused the accident is responsible for covering the damages.
However, dealing with insurance companies can often be a complex and challenging process. Insurance adjusters may attempt to minimize payouts or deny claims altogether. It is essential for individuals involved in car accidents to understand their rights and responsibilities when interacting with insurance companies.
